Abstract
Предлагается система (10) дистилляции воды, предназначенная для получения питьевой воды из морской воды или из какой-либо иной загрязненной воды, представляющей собой исходную воду для осуществления процесса. Эта система (10) содержит двигатель (12), вырабатывающий теплоту, который служит тепловой машиной, принцип действия которой основан на использовании цикла Карно и цикла Ранкина, и которая снабжена теплообменниками (16 и 24), испарителем (26), обеспечивающим мгновенное испарение воды, и конденсатором (32). Газообразные продукты сгорания, выбрасываемые двигателем (12), к примеру таким, как воздушно-реактивный двигатель, направляются в канал (14), где располагаются теплообменники (16) и (24). Морская вода подается насосом в теплообменник (24), обеспечивающий предварительное ее нагревание за счет использования остаточного тепла, отбираемого из канала (14), а уже оттуда поступает в теплообменник (16), осуществляющий дополнительное ее нагревание. Рециркуляционный насос (20) обеспечивает повышение давления воды в теплообменнике (16), в результате чего температура точки кипения воды повышается примерно до 165°С. Нагретая вода подается в испаритель (26), где она превращается в пар, который затем конденсируется, образуя воду, когда попадает в конденсатор (32). Поток воздуха в виде струи используется для создания эффекта Вентури, чтобы поддерживать в испарителе (26) давление ниже атмосферного.
